Join Sunshine Coast Health’s Endoscopy Procedure Suites as an Enrolled Nurse. You’ll deliver patient-centred care for adults undergoing gastroscopy, colonoscopy, ERCP and other advanced interventions in a specialised, high-acuity setting. Working under RN supervision and to EN scope, you’ll coordinate patient flow, support safe procedural care and contribute to clinical excellence and infection control. Roles are across SCUH (Birtinya) and Nambour, with permanent, part-time and full-time options. You’ll uphold NSQHS Standards and the SCH Safe Care Framework, practise within NMBA codes, and collaborate within a multidisciplinary team

Key responsibilities include:
- Reprocess endoscopes/instruments to required infection-control standards and maintain accurate traceability records.
- Support patient flow: admission checks, basic observations within scope, and safe discharge readiness
- Escalate clinical/equipment concerns and contribute to safety and quality improvement activities
- Work safely and collaboratively (PPE, manual handling, “bare below the elbows”) across SCUH and Nambour sites.
